Actor Blueprint Unit

액터 블루프린트는 월드에 놓이는 클래스 단위입니다

설계도는 공통 구조를 정의하고, 월드에 배치된 각각의 액터는 그 설계도를 따르는 인스턴스로 동작합니다.

Transform

월드에서의 존재

Location, Rotation, Scale이 액터가 어디에 어떻게 놓일지 정합니다.

Components

몸체와 기능

Mesh, Collision, Audio처럼 액터의 외형과 감지 기능을 조립합니다.

Variables

인스턴스별 값

문 속도, 메시지, 체력처럼 배치마다 달라질 값을 담습니다.

Event Graph

상황별 반응

시작, 입력, 충돌, 상호작용에 어떤 로직을 실행할지 연결합니다.

1. 같은 여부

모든 배치가 공유할 구조와 로직은 블루프린트 클래스에 둡니다.

2. 달라지는 여부

레벨별 조정 값은 변수로 노출해 인스턴스에서 바꿉니다.

3. 반복 여부

같은 노드가 늘어나면 함수나 컴포넌트로 역할을 분리합니다.